diff --git a/gradle/wrapper/gradle-wrapper.properties b/gradle/wrapper/gradle-wrapper.properties index 5300f78ec..3d52dd0ae 100644 --- a/gradle/wrapper/gradle-wrapper.properties +++ b/gradle/wrapper/gradle-wrapper.properties @@ -3,4 +3,4 @@ distributionBase=GRADLE_USER_HOME distributionPath=wrapper/dists zipStoreBase=GRADLE_USER_HOME zipStorePath=wrapper/dists -distributionUrl=http\://services.gradle.org/distributions/gradle-1.9-bin.zip +distributionUrl=http\://services.gradle.org/distributions/gradle-1.12-bin.zip diff --git a/src/main/scala/li/cil/oc/Settings.scala b/src/main/scala/li/cil/oc/Settings.scala index 5b4835c1a..b483c4161 100644 --- a/src/main/scala/li/cil/oc/Settings.scala +++ b/src/main/scala/li/cil/oc/Settings.scala @@ -264,13 +264,13 @@ object Settings { // reportedly fixed the problem. val defaults = { val in = classOf[Settings].getResourceAsStream("/reference.conf") - val config = Source.fromInputStream(in).mkString.replace("\r\n", "\n") + val config = Source.fromInputStream(in)("UTF-8").getLines().mkString("", "\n", "") in.close() ConfigFactory.parseString(config) } val config = try { - val plain = Source.fromFile(file).mkString.replace("\r\n", "\n") + val plain = Source.fromFile(file)("UTF-8").getLines().mkString("", "\n", "") val config = patchConfig(ConfigFactory.parseString(plain), defaults).withFallback(defaults) settings = new Settings(config.getConfig("opencomputers")) config diff --git a/src/main/scala/li/cil/oc/common/tileentity/Geolyzer.scala b/src/main/scala/li/cil/oc/common/tileentity/Geolyzer.scala index ba0a0dc7b..781a025d5 100644 --- a/src/main/scala/li/cil/oc/common/tileentity/Geolyzer.scala +++ b/src/main/scala/li/cil/oc/common/tileentity/Geolyzer.scala @@ -13,7 +13,7 @@ class Geolyzer extends traits.Environment { override def canUpdate = false - @Callback(doc = """function(x:number, z:number[, ignoreReplaceable:boolean) -- Analyzes the density of the column at the specified relative coordinates.""") + @Callback(doc = """function(x:number, z:number[, ignoreReplaceable:boolean]):table -- Analyzes the density of the column at the specified relative coordinates.""") def scan(computer: Context, args: Arguments): Array[AnyRef] = { val rx = args.checkInteger(0) val rz = args.checkInteger(1)